Subject: Welcome aboard + Loglette 2.4 is out

Hi all, especially the new folks! Loglette 2.4 just hit the release channel. Biggest change: the follow mode now reconnects automatically when a pod restarts, so no more silent dead tails. There's also a new filter flag that accepts plain substrings — no regex required unless you want it. Upgrade with the usual bootstrap script; it takes about a minute. If anything looks off, reply here with the output of the version command, including the build token printed underneath.

session token of bajeg-bajop = htk4_6c57

Three test pools reuse the same account against the Corvane sandbox, so parallel runs trip the sandbox's concurrent-session cap and fail intermittently with auth errors that look like timeouts. Short term, we've provisioned a dedicated service account per pool; long term, accounts will be minted per CI run. For this week's sync: the new per-pool accounts are live, and the shared one is deprecated. Each pool now authenticates with its own key, shown below.

gateway credential: qvz3-f84

## Tuning

The receipt mailer (Almsgate) batches donation receipts and sends through the Thornquay relay. On-call: if the queue backs up, resist the urge to crank batch size — the relay rate-limits per connection, and bigger batches just mean bigger retries. Scale worker count first, then shorten the flush interval. Dedupe window must stay longer than the retry horizon or donors get duplicate receipts, which generates tickets. All knobs live in one place and are read at worker start. Current production values follow.

tuning table, kajop-yafof:
QUOTAS = {
    "wenath": 10,
    "ulaael": 5,
}

Handover — Flourline cutoff service (Mira → Dov)

Cutoff job runs 13:45 daily; orders after that roll to next day. Known bug: holiday calendar in the Bexley region not applied, fix half-done on branch cutoff-holidays. Don't touch the queue drain script until the fix lands. Metrics dashboard is flaky, ignore the red spikes. Config store is sealed nightly; unsealing at handover requires the recovery passphrase, written just below.

unlock words, bawef-kahap: sorax-sorir-quenys-aldok